2016-10-06 70 views
0

因此,我正在導入客戶表,並且日期值缺少該月份的前導零,因此月份列的值爲2而不是02.如何在不添加零的情況下向引起的日期添加前導零日期哪裏領先零是沒有問題?任何幫助表示讚賞。謝謝如何向列添加前導零?

+1

這些列的數據類型是什麼? – PaulF

+3

爲什麼不使用日期列來存儲日期? – Xenos

+1

如果數據類型是一個整數,我假設它是,因爲有0個細節給出,這是不可能的。 –

回答

-1

嘗試select right(concat('0', <YourMonth>), 2)

或者,您可以使用MySQL LPAD函數,但這是一種方便的技術,可以知道您也可以在Excel中使用。

+0

這工作很好,謝謝你! – NateB

0

如果你正在存儲日期,你應該將它們存儲到MySQL的日期列中。它會適當填充,您可以對數據進行適當的基於日期的查詢,如WHERE BETWEEN或使用MySQL的INTERVAL數學。